The extrusion laminating primer market is witnessing substantial growth, driven by the rising demand for flexible packaging solutions. The global consumption value of extrusion laminating primers is estimated to exceed $1 billion in 2023. Water-based primers are gaining prominence due to their environmental friendliness and cost-effectiveness, accounting for over 60% of the market share. Solvent-based primers, while still widely used, are facing increasing regulatory scrutiny due to their volatile organic compound (VOC) emissions.
Polyurethane-based primers hold the largest application share due to their excellent adhesion properties and compatibility with various substrates. Other applications include polyolefins, polyester, and metallized films. The packaging industry is the primary consumer of extrusion laminating primers, followed by the automotive and construction sectors.
The growth of the extrusion laminating primer market is fueled by several key factors:
Rising demand for flexible packaging: The increasing consumption of packaged foods, beverages, and other goods is driving the need for flexible packaging solutions that offer protection, convenience, and extended shelf life. Extrusion laminating primers enhance the adhesion between different layers of packaging materials, ensuring product integrity and consumer safety.
Growing environmental concerns: The environmental impact of packaging waste has become a major concern for consumers and businesses. Water-based primers offer a sustainable alternative to solvent-based primers, reducing VOC emissions and promoting waste reduction.
Technological advancements: Innovations in extrusion laminating technology have led to the development of primers with improved adhesion properties, versatility, and cost-effectiveness. These advancements have expanded the applications of primers and enhanced their performance in challenging conditions.
Despite the growing market demand, the extrusion laminating primer industry faces certain challenges and restraints:
Raw material fluctuations: The prices of raw materials used in the production of primers, such as polymers and solvents, are subject to market fluctuations. Volatility in raw material costs can impact the profitability of primer manufacturers.
Competition from alternative laminating methods: Other laminating methods, such as dry bonding and adhesive bonding, offer competitive advantages in certain applications. These alternatives may limit the market share of extrusion laminating primers in some segments.
Regulatory restrictions: Government regulations aimed at reducing VOC emissions and promoting sustainable practices can restrict the use of solvent-based primers and impose additional compliance costs on manufacturers.
